霍恩斯菲尔德单位值在患有扩散性异常性骨增强症和胸损伤的患者 - 一个单一中心的回顾性研究
Atsushi Suzuki1, Gentaro Kumagai2, Kanichiro Wada1
1Department of Orthopaedic Surgery, Hirosaki University Graduate School of Medicine, 5 Zaifu-cho, Hirosaki, Aomori, 036- 8562, Japan.
BMC musculoskeletal disorders
|December 6, 2025
概括
脊柱霍恩斯菲尔德单位 (HU) 值在患有扩散性异常性骨架超静止症 (DISH) 的老年患者中较低,并且没有DISH,与患有胸脊损伤的年轻患者相比较低.

背景情况:
- 扩散性异常性骨高静止症 (DISH) 是老年人常见的疾病.
- 计算机断层扫描 (CT) 对于评估脊柱骨折至关重要.
- 霍恩斯菲尔德单位 (HU) 的值可以反映骨密度和组成.
研究的目的:
- 为了比较三个组的骨折和非骨折脊椎水平的Hounsfield单位 (HU) 值:DISH患者,年轻的非DISH患者和年长的非DISH患者.
- 根据年龄和DISH存在的脊柱HU值的变化在患有胸椎骨折的患者中进行调查.
主要方法:
- 在2011年至2022年期间治疗的71名胸骨折患者的回顾性分析.
- 患者被分为DISH (22),年轻非DISH (24) 和年长非DISH (25) 组.
- 全脊椎CT扫描 (C2-S1) 分析了不同脊柱区域和骨折部位的HU值.
主要成果:
- 在所有群体中,椎HU值明显高于其他区域.
- 在所有组中,骨折部位的HU值都增加.
- 下胸部,胸脊和腰椎的HU值在不同组之间没有显著差异.
- 与年轻非DISH组相比,DISH和老年非DISH组的平均HU值低于T6显著较低.
结论:
- 老年患者,无论是有DISH还是没有DISH,与患有胸脊柱损伤的年轻患者相比,脊柱HU值较低.
- 年龄和DISH状态影响脊柱骨密度,用HU值测量,在患有胸椎骨折的患者中.

Fractures: Bone Repair
Treatment for a fracture is based on the type of break, the bone affected, and the patient's age.
Minor fractures with no bone displacement are treated by immobilizing the fractured bone using a cast or splint. However, in the case of fractures with displaced bones, the broken bones are repositioned before immobilization to ensure successful healing without deformation and loss of function. Bone Disorders
Aging and its effect on bone remodeling is the most common cause of bone disorders. In young and healthy people, bone deposition and resorption happen at an equal rate to maintain optimal bone health.
